Output 0e52f63247457d99523c12e8d3a68c53235a2b93a7050d30670c74030a53bc1f:2

value
26572970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f516460169a6d2d76da4bc3d933ffa00a07d39 OP_EQUAL
address
MKvtMWAb27JbBGGYbWbVeH3SPyEk8gGPv4
transaction
0e52f63247457d99523c12e8d3a68c53235a2b93a7050d30670c74030a53bc1f
spent
true